The Bachelor of Fine Arts in Dance is a four-year program that involves joining specific performance ensembles and completing two intensive summer training programs. This degree focuses on equipping students with professional-level skills for careers in dance performance or choreography. Following guidelines set by our accrediting body, the National Association of Schools of Dance (NASD), the BFA curriculum emphasizes extensive coursework in ballet and contemporary dance techniques, performance, and choreography, while offering additional dance styles as optional electives. Students must complete two culminating projects showcasing their performance and choreographic abilities.
Admission to this selective program depends on successful auditions and departmental approval. Participants undergo ongoing skill evaluations throughout their studies. The Dance BFA program readies graduates for professional careers as performers or choreographers and provides strong preparation for advanced studies in performance-focused graduate programs.
